How To Fix /PLMI/RPR_SP009 - Paste not possible; renumber first and try again


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/PLMI/RPR_SP -

  • Message number: 009

  • Message text: Paste not possible; renumber first and try again

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message /PLMI/RPR_SP009 - Paste not possible; renumber first and try again ?

    The SAP error message /PLMI/RPR_SP009 Paste not possible; renumber first and try again typically occurs in the context of the SAP PLM (Product Lifecycle Management) module, particularly when working with documents or items in a project or structure. This error indicates that there is an issue with the numbering of items or documents that you are trying to paste into a structure or list.

    Cause:

    The error is usually caused by one of the following reasons:

    1. Duplicate Numbering: The item or document you are trying to paste has a number that already exists in the target structure.
    2. Incorrect Sequence: The numbering sequence of the items you are trying to paste does not match the expected sequence in the target structure.
    3. Missing Renumbering: The system requires that items be renumbered before they can be pasted into the target structure.

    Solution:

    To resolve this error, you can follow these steps:

    1. Renumber Items:

      • Before pasting, ensure that the items you are trying to paste have unique numbers that do not conflict with existing items in the target structure.
      • Use the renumbering function in SAP to adjust the numbers of the items you want to paste. This can usually be done through the context menu or a specific transaction code related to renumbering.
    2. Check for Duplicates:

      • Review the target structure to ensure that there are no existing items with the same numbers as those you are trying to paste.
      • If duplicates exist, you may need to modify the numbers of the existing items or the items you are trying to paste.
    3. Use the Correct Sequence:

      • Ensure that the numbering sequence you are using is consistent with the numbering rules of the target structure. This may involve adjusting the order or format of the numbers.
